If you wear braces, you know that sometimes they can be uncomfortable or even painful as they rub against the inside of your cheeks and lips Orthodontic wax can provide relief by creating a smooth barrier between your braces and the sensitive tissues in your mouth But where can you buy orthodontic wax? In this article, we will explore the best places to purchase this essential product to keep your braces experience as comfortable as possible.
1 Orthodontist’s Office:
The first place you should check for orthodontic wax is your orthodontist’s office Most orthodontists keep a supply of wax on hand for their patients, and they are usually happy to provide you with some for free or at a low cost If you are running low on wax, be sure to ask your orthodontist for a refill at your next appointment.
2 Drugstores:
Many drugstores carry orthodontic wax in the oral care aisle Look for brands like Dentek, GUM, or CVS Health You can usually find orthodontic wax in small containers or strips that are easy to carry with you wherever you go Drugstores are convenient places to purchase orthodontic wax, especially if you need it in a pinch.
3 Online Retailers:
If you prefer to shop from the comfort of your own home, online retailers like Amazon, Walmart, or Target offer a wide selection of orthodontic wax products You can read reviews from other customers to find the best wax for your needs and have it shipped directly to your door Online shopping is a convenient option for those who do not have easy access to a physical store.
